Bruce Winter (born 18 April 1953) is a former Australian rules footballer who played for the Norwood Football Club and the Sturt Football Club in the South Australian National Football League (SANFL). He also coached Woodville-West Torrens. Outside of football, Winter worked as a microbiologist at the Institute of Medical and Veterinary Science.
